1.2

Front Panel Keypad

Figure 1-1 shows the 120 keypad and LED annunciators.

The symbols shown under the keys (representing up, down, enter, left, right) describe the key functions assigned
in configuration and panel modes. In these modes, the keys are used to navigate through menus, select digits
within numeric values, and increment/decrement values. See Section 3.1.3 on page 8 for information about using
the front panel keys in configuration mode.

1.3

LED Annunciators

The 120 display uses a set of eight LED annunciators to provide additional information about the value being
displayed:

Gr

(gross) and

Nt

(net) annunciators are lit to show whether the displayed weight is a gross or net weight.

Center of zero (

): Gross weight is within ±0.25 graduations of zero. This annunciator lights when the

scale is zeroed.

Standstill (

): Scale is at standstill or within the specified motion band. Some operations, including

tare functions and printing, can only be done when the standstill symbol is shown.

lb, kg, oz,

and

g

annunciators indicate the units associated with the displayed value: lb=pounds,

kg=kilograms, oz=ounces, g=grams.

The displayed units can also be set to short tons (tn), metric tons (t), or NONE (no units information
displayed). The

lb

and

kg

LEDs function as primary and secondary units annunciators for some

combinations of primary and secondary units. If neither primary nor secondary units are lb, kg, oz, or g, the

lb

annunciator is lit for primary units,

kg

for secondary units.

Table 1-1 on page 3 shows which annunciators are used for all combinations of configured primary and
secondary units. For example:

If the primary unit is pounds (lb) and the secondary unit is kilograms (kg), the

lb

LED is lit for primary

units,

kg

for secondary units.

If the primary unit is pounds (lb) and the secondary unit is short tons (tn), the

lb

LED is lit for primary

units,

kg

for secondary units. There is no LED for short tons, so the

kg

LED is used as the secondary units

annunciator.

If the primary unit is short tons (tn) and the secondary unit is pounds (lb), the

lb

LED is lit for primary

units (tn), and

kg

is lit for secondary units (lb). Because there is no LED for short tons, the

lb

and

kg

LEDs

are used as primary and secondary units annunciators.
